Introduction: What is S321 Powder and Why It Matters
S321 powder, also known as 321 stainless steel powder, is a titanium-stabilized austenitic stainless steel alloy designed for high-temperature and corrosion-resistant applications. This powder is widely used in the additive manufacturing (AM) sector, especially in industries such as aerospace, automotive, petrochemicals, and energy. Its excellent resistance to intergranular corrosion and high creep strength make it a top choice for engineering parts exposed to high temperatures.

Industrial Applications of S321 Powder
S321 powder’s composition and microstructure make it ideal for a wide range of high-performance industrial applications. The following sectors are major consumers of S321 powder in bulk:
1. Aerospace Components
Due to its high-temperature resistance and corrosion performance, S321 powder is used to produce:
- Exhaust manifolds
- ジェットエンジン部品
- Heat shields
- Turbine housings
2. Automotive Manufacturing
Manufacturers use S321 powder in 3D printing to reduce weight and increase strength in:
- Exhaust systems
- Turbocharger parts
- Fuel injector components
3. Oil & Gas Industry
S321’s resistance to chloride-induced stress corrosion cracking makes it suitable for:
- 熱交換器
- Refinery components
- High-pressure piping systems
4. Chemical Processing Equipment
Its high chemical resistance allows for use in:
- Reactor vessels
- Storage tanks
- Acid-handling systems
5. Food & Pharmaceutical Machinery
In sterile environments, S321’s anti-corrosive nature and easy cleaning properties are valuable for:
- Conveyors
- ミキサー
- Dryers

Properties and Use Cases of S321 Powder
S321 stainless steel powder is known for its balanced composition that includes titanium as a stabilizing element. This addition improves resistance to intergranular corrosion after exposure to temperatures in the chromium carbide precipitation range.
Key Properties of S321 Powder
- 密度: ~7.9 g/cm³
- 融点: 1398 – 1446°C
- 粒子径範囲: 15-45μm (available in custom distributions)
- 硬度: 160–190 HB
- 引張強度: ≥515 MPa
- 耐食性: Excellent in oxidizing environments
